Coolidge won the last time they faced Phelps Architecture, Construction & Engineering and things went their way on Wednesday too. The Coolidge Colts took their matchup with ease, bagging a 66-19 win over the Phelps Architecture, Construction & Engineering Panthers. The Colts have made a habit of sweeping their opponents off the court, having now won six games by 23 points or more this season.
Coolidge has been performing well recently as they've won three of their last four contests, which provided a nice bump to their 6-3 record this season. They've dominated over that stretch too, winning by an average of 33 points. As for Phelps Architecture, Construction & Engineering, their loss was their 12th straight on the road dating back to last season, which dropped their record down to 0-4.
Coolidge will hit the road for the first time this season to face off against McKinley Tech at 8:00 p.m. on Friday. Coolidge knows how to get points on the board -- the squad has finished with 55 points or more in their past four matchups -- so hopefully McKinley Tech likes a good challenge. As for Phelps Architecture, Construction & Engineering, they will have a little extra prep time after the defeat as they won't be playing again for a while. They'll take on Jackson-Reed at 7:30 p.m. on January 3, 2025.
